Fly

by Fallen Angel   Aug 6, 2008


I stood on the balcony, watching the world rush through the day.

I watched the children swim and the parents dance to a lively beat.

I watched the planes take-off and land.

But all of a sudden it got quiet.

It was like the whole world stopped and looked up at the sky to see it's beauty.

I looked at the clouds, and they had stopped too.

Time had been frozen.

I gazed upon the mountains and wished.

I wished for wings, so that I may fly.

I would fly right over the busy towns and the mountains tops.

I would soar over the rivers and the lakes.

Over the traffic, and over the cars.

Past the roads and the people.

I'd leave it all behind.

I'd fly, not to my home, but to where I truly belong; in your arms.

I'd fly to you in a heartbeat, but I have no wings, only hope.

Hope that one day I will see you again.

Hope the we will be together soon.

Faith that you would take me in, hold me for hours, and love me like I never left.

You'd kiss me and all my problems would melt away, and everything would be okay.

As long as we're together, everything would be okay.

But we are not together, and I cannot see your face.

I can't hold you in my arms and embrace you with my very soul.

And at that moment, I realized, "I am alone."

Millions of people surround me, but I am alone.

I am lost in the darkness without you.

Your brilliance lights my way out of the night and into happiness.

This lonely feeling descends upon me and engulfs my spirit, suffocating me.

All I have of you is a picture and a memory.

This noise came back to my ears, and filled my head.

I stood on the balcony, watching the world rush through the day, and I thought to myself, "If only wishes came true."
